For too long, conversations around aging centered on external markers or isolated organ systems. We now understand a more complex biological reality. Your gut microbiome anti-aging potential represents a major shift in understanding, revealing how trillions of microorganisms within your digestive tract exert systemic influence over your entire physiology. These microbial residents produce a cascade of metabolites that interact with your genetic expression, immune system, and even neurological function.

Research indicates that the gut microbiome influences host lifespan through complex signaling networks, including the Insulin/IGF and TOR pathways, directly impacting mitochondrial health and stress response.

A thriving microbiome health lifespan connection manifests through balanced immune responses and strong metabolic efficiency. Conversely, an imbalanced gut, known as dysbiosis, contributes to chronic low-grade inflammation, a silent accelerant of aging termed “inflammaging”. This persistent inflammatory state is implicated in a spectrum of age-related performance blockers, from cardiovascular concerns to cognitive decline. Dietary foundations remain important. Consuming a rich array of fiber-rich foods, including fruits, vegetables, and legumes, provides necessary nourishment for beneficial gut bacteria. These dietary fibers serve as prebiotics, substrates that promote the production of necessary short-chain fatty acids (SCFAs), such as butyrate, important for intestinal health and systemic anti-inflammatory effects.

Prioritizing whole, unprocessed foods develops a resilient microbial community. A diet rich in plant diversity directly correlates with a varied and strong microbiome, a foundational element of anti-aging efforts.

Incorporating specific probiotics longevity benefits into your daily regimen offers a significant advantage point. Specific strains can actively modulate the gut environment, enhancing immune function and reducing oxidative stress. For instance, certain Bifidobacterium and Lactobacilli strains are known to promote anti-inflammatory cytokine production and boost SCFA levels. A recent pilot study demonstrated that a combination of three specific probiotic strains with vitamin D reduced participants’ biological age by an average of 11 years, improving immune function and mitigating inflammation.

The concept of “gerobiotics” highlights the specific use of probiotics to attenuate foundational aging processes. This sophisticated approach moves beyond general digestive support, focusing on strains scientifically shown to influence longevity pathways. For example, specific Lactiplantibacillus plantarum strains have shown promise in improving cognitive functions in elderly individuals with mild cognitive impairment. short-chain fatty acids

Meaning ∞ Short-Chain Fatty Acids (SCFAs) are organic acids, primarily acetate, propionate, and butyrate, produced by the anaerobic bacterial fermentation of non-digestible dietary fiber in the large intestine.

inflammaging

Meaning ∞ Inflammaging is a portmanteau term describing the chronic, low-grade, sterile, and systemic inflammation that characterizes the aging process, even in the absence of overt infection or autoimmune disease.
